S-Registers Reference

S-registers generally affect how the AT commands perform. Contents of the registers can be displayed or modified when the modem is in command mode.

To display the value of an S-register, type

ATSn?

where n is the register number. Press ENTER.

To modify the value of an S-register, type

ATSn = r

where n is the register number, and r is the new register value. Press ENTER.

S0

Auto Answer Ring Number

Range: 0−255

Default: 0

Units:rings

This register determines the number of rings the modem will count before automati- cally answering a call. Enter 0 (zero) if you do not want the modem to automatically answer at all. When disabled, the modem can only answer with an ATA command.
